Transaction 50bc15afd0531ec42c8822e1ecb8126fa2517380c79c9596901d56596f569a74

2 Input
2 Outputs
  • 50bc15afd0531ec42c8822e1ecb8126fa2517380c79c9596901d56596f569a74:0
  • value  2429400
    address  352QMFKDMEVAy7pf4J5QcCRYXP9ckdiVxF
  • 50bc15afd0531ec42c8822e1ecb8126fa2517380c79c9596901d56596f569a74:1
  • value  198765
    address  bc1qtvdq7amekr75qzap8wp6st5gvd55ccyxd7pdcg